打印本文 打印本文 关闭窗口 关闭窗口
Excel使用SUMPRODUCT和MOD函数实现隔行求和
作者:武汉SEO闵涛  文章来源:敏韬网  点击数1751  更新时间:2009/6/9 2:18:58  文章录入:mintao  责任编辑:mintao

  如题目所述,如何在Excel中实现隔行求和

  如下图,假设存在这样的一张数据表!


  下面,我们要实现的效果是,实现隔行求和,和值放在F3单元格!

  我们所要实现的隔行求和是这样的,每隔一行就进行一次求和;从E3到E10数据区域实现隔行求和!

  将插入条定位到F3单元格,之后,在其对应的fx函数输入框内输入如下的命令:

  =SUMPRODUCT((MOD(ROW(E3:E10),2)=1)*1,E3:E10)

  然后直接按回车键即可完成!

  如下图:

  知识扩展:

  ①:每隔两行如何进行求和?

    =SUMPRODUCT((MOD(ROW(E3:E10),2)=0)*1,E3:E10)

        ②:每隔三行如何进行求和:

                 =SUMPRODUCT((MOD(ROW(E3:E10),3)=0)*1,E3:E10)

        ③:每隔四行如何进行求和:

    =SUMPRODUCT((MOD(ROW(E3:E10),4)=0)*1,E3:E10)

  ………………………………

  通过上述分析,我们可以推出一个通用公式:

  =SUMPRODUCT((MOD(ROW(数据区域),N)=0)*1,数据区域);其中,N为一个行值,N为多少即为隔多少行求一次和;

打印本文 打印本文 关闭窗口 关闭窗口